    As we were winding down our trip to the PNW, we decided to check out the Alexander Valley for some wine appreciation. We pulled into this winery and it immediately made me feel comfortable as there are so many smaller and boutique style wineries in this area. I prefer smaller winemakers over big name. I love the intimate and personal approach from these smaller winemakers and the wine is always so tasty. Initially, no one was at the tasting room, so I tried calling to check their hours. As soon as I hung up, the owner Arman called me back to let me know they are open and Gary would be able to assist us. We had already left, so we turned around and went back. Gary welcomed us to the tasting room and provide some history of the vineyards. The winery is named for the breathtaking light that shines on the vineyards due to their crystal clear Sonoma County nights. Their winemaking is hand-crafted European style. Let me just say their wine is absolutely exquisite. Our tasting included a tasting of their 2019 Rosé, Viognier, Cabernet Sauvignon and the extraordinary 2016 Red Zinfandel. I immediately fell in love with their Cabernet Sauvignon as it is made "Bordeaux style". Being a huge fan of French Bordeaux wines, that was all I needed to hear to know how much I was going to love their Cab. The Zinfandel made "Claret style" was pure genius. Loved the lush tannins in this wine and the explosive tastes of blackberries across the tongue. These two wines alone had me pulling out my credit card quickly. We ended up purchasing the 2016 Zinfandel and the 2019 Cabernet Sauvignon (only 125 cases produced). It was a hefty price for just these two bottles but so totally worth it. Now that I am home I wished I would have bought more. Just a great reason to return. Here is a tip: Be sure to check in on Yelp as they offer a free tasting otherwise it is $50.00 to taste. The good news is that the $50.00 is deducted from any wine purchase. I am so glad I discovered these phenomenal wines and I highly recommend a stop here to get your grape on!

    Exquisite wines, start us off with the Zinfandel and it's devine, claret style, intricate phenolics of ripe raspberry and strawberry, with notes of bramble, stewed blackberries pie filling, a hint of leather, and soft lush tannins. Then he gives us the Viognier which hangs on the vine longer for a higher brix (sugar) concentrated fruit this one shows the classic stone fruit of white peach, nectarine and ripe apricots, some grassy flavors and honey blossom. Then to the rose' which is derived from all of the grapes on the property. Bigger style with plenty of gusto for the 'only red' drinkers, then we taste 2 vintages of the Cabernet Sauvignon. The 2019 and the 2015. Both of them deserve high points in ratings - a 98 and 97. The first one is classic blackberry, blueberry, richness, bittersweet chocolate, cedar and eucalyptus in all of the right places, the 2nd one, the 2015 stands out for some Tempranillo in the wine, about 15%. Truly excellent wine tasting!

Although the actual tasting room is newish, the winery is a fourth generation run operation by the Mazzoni family. The family hails from Italy and they've been harvesting grapes and producing wine for years. The winery is actually named after their Great Aunt Lena (Zia Lena in Italian). Mark and Lisa (sister and brother) are the owners and they also run the winery. Zialena grows grapes for over 90 different varietals and all of them are estate grown! That's right; those vineyards that surround their property are actually their own. They use whole cluster fermentation to produce their wines which basically means that they ferment the grapes with the stems (the stems aren't removed). This allows for more of an elaborate flavor profile in their wines. They also ferment in concrete with the top open. Never really heard of open top fermentation prior to coming here, but it allows for more oxygen to come in contact which helps with faster yeast production amongst other things.
